Half the fun of a carnival is the atmosphere of specific real-world shows. Modders have painstakingly recreated iconic liveries from famous traveling fairs like the Cranger Kirmes or Oktoberfest. Replacing generic ride names with real-world counterparts—like turning a generic swinging arm into a "Frisbee"—connects the player to the global fairground culture in a way the base game’s licensing restrictions simply don’t allow. Furthermore, mods serve as a vital bridge between Virtual Rides 3 and the real-world amusement industry. For many enthusiasts, the appeal of the game lies in its ability to simulate the operation of real-world rides. Modders frequently recreate famous attractions from global theme parks, allowing players to step into the operator's booth of rides they have seen at their local fair or seen on social media. This connection to reality fosters a deeper emotional investment in the gameplay. Operating a generic "Ferris Wheel" is satisfying, but operating a meticulously recreated version of the "Wiener Riesenrad" or a specific HUSS Condor model brings a layer of authenticity that transforms the game into a digital museum of amusement history.
